Kartepe Ski Resort
Starting with the ski resort nearest to Istanbul... Kartepe is one of the most frequently chosen ski resorts due to its proximity to Istanbul. The winter season starts in November and continues until early March, with snow thickness reaching up to 3 meters. Kartepe, one of the most beloved ski centers in Turkey, offers a fantastic holiday experience with its easy, intermediate, and challenging slopes. Having three of its four lifts as chairlifts provides an advantage to athletes.

Uludağ Ski Resort
Gaining fame day by day with Yeşilçam movies, Uludağ is undoubtedly Turkey's most visited ski resort. As the first ski resort in Turkey, Uludağ has recently been divided into two areas due to its growing popularity. The ski center, hosting 11 slopes, sees those who prefer tranquility gravitating towards the 2nd Hotels Area, though the real excitement is in the 1st Area where there are numerous hotels and dining venues. The Uludağ evenings start beside the fireplace after dinner and continue with sausage parties on the snow. During periods like semester breaks, the area is busier than usual with various venues hosting concerts and parties.

Kartalkaya Ski Resort
How could we not include Kartalkaya in the list of Turkey's ski resorts! Following Uludağ, Kartalkaya is Turkey's next most famous ski resort, boasting 23 slopes, 11 of which are mechanical. Located on the famous Köroğlu Mountains in Bolu, Kartalkaya Ski Center is only 50 km away from the city center of Bolu. The area offers suitable conditions for Alpine skiing, cross-country skiing, and ski touring, and you can also try activities like snowboarding and ATV tours.

Palandöken Ski Resort
If you're looking for a real skiing experience, let's take you to Palandöken in Erzurum. With a winter holiday season that extends quite long, Palandöken Ski Resort can have snow thicknesses reaching up to 120 meters. Thanks to this feature, Palandöken also hosts slalom and giant slalom competitions. The reputation of the challenging Ejder and Kapıkaya slopes in the area transcends national borders, attracting both novice and professional skiers.

Elmadağ Ski Resort
If you live in Ankara or its surrounding provinces, you're quite lucky! Because you have a fantastic ski resort that you can even visit for a day trip. Elmadağ Ski Resort, suitable for amateur and intermediate skiers, promises an enjoyable skiing experience throughout the winter due to its consistent snow coverage. Located quite close to Ankara city center, the area also features artificial snow machines. If you want to ski in Ankara and its vicinity, you can head to Elmadağ and have a pleasant day.

Bozdağ Ski Resort
Many may not know, but İzmir is quite successful in winter holidays as well, hosting the Bozdağ Ski Resort. Situated near Ödemiş district in İzmir, Bozdağ Ski Resort welcomes ski enthusiasts starting from December. With a 3-kilometer long slope, the ski center is preferred by both amateurs and professional skiers. If you want to be on the Aegean coast and enjoy winter, you can plan your next skiing holiday in Bozdağ.

Erciyes Ski Resort
If you're confident in your skiing skills and want to push your limits, let's take you to Kayseri's Erciyes Ski Resort. Offering suitable conditions for skiing throughout the winter, Erciyes has slopes even for those who prefer the most challenging conditions. The slopes are color-coded according to difficulty levels, with black representing the most challenging ones. Besides having slopes for amateurs, the area also offers private lessons for those who want to learn skiing.

Sarıkamış Ski Resort
Ranked among not only Turkey's but also the world's best ski resorts, Kars Sarıkamış Ski Resort is perfect for adrenaline-loving skiers! In this region where crystal snow typical of the Alps is seen, snow thickness can reach up to 1.5 meters. Surrounded by pine trees, the ski center boasts a 12-kilometer long slope consisting of 12 stages. Besides offering suitable conditions for skiing, Sarıkamış Ski Resort stands out with its mesmerizing landscapes.

Ilgaz Ski Center
Located in Çankırı and close to Kastamonu, Ilgaz Ski Resort is one of the most famous ski resorts in Turkey. The ski center, which is generally preferred by amateurs, has 3 pistes as well as a practice area. The ski resort, which has accommodation facilities belonging to the Turkish Ski Federation, offers its guests a more economical holiday opportunity compared to other ski resorts in Turkey. The center, which offers suitable conditions for snowboarding and sledding as well as skiing, is also one of the favorite routes of photography lovers with its nature surrounded by fir trees.

Zigana Ski Resort
Gümüşhane is famous not only for its beautiful plateaus but also for the Zigana Ski Center, which has attracted the attention of ski lovers in recent years. Surrounded by dense forests, the region appeals to professional ski lovers with its intermediate and difficult slopes. The most important feature of Zigana Ski Center, which is 40 km from Gümüşhane city center, is that it is 60 km from Trabzon Airport. In this way, it is possible to reach the region with a journey of approximately 1 hour from the airport.

Yalnızçam Ski Resort
Located just 13 km away from Ardahan city center and close to Kastamonu, Yalnızçam Ski Resort is one of Turkey's lesser-known ski resorts. With 3 kilometers long main slope and additional shorter slopes mainly preferred by amateur skiers, the ski center offers accommodation in its only lodging facility. Surrounded by fir trees, Yalnızçam provides a charming natural setting for visitors throughout the year.

Davraz Ski Resort
Isparta Good snow quality. Snowboarders love it. Especially easy for those living around Denizli - Antalya - Bodrum for a quick weekend getaway. Only Turkish Airlines flies here. Lift prices for hotel guests: daily weekdays 25TL, weekends 45TL, all semester 45TL (2019) For non-hotel guests: Weekdays 45 - weekends 85, all semester 85.
